Johnny W.

I work in Fremont, so this is a convenient place to go to for a lunch break. Their service was ultra fast, as I got my food within a few minutes after ordering. Their menu has a wide variety of different entrees to choose from, as I got their combination vermicelli & noodle soup. It took me longer to decide on what to order, than it took for my food to arrive. So their speed of service was excellent! As for the quality, I was disappointed with the flavor, as it did taste more like instant noodle. Their food reminded more of a fast food HK cafe. I do enjoy going to those fast food cafe, but King Noodle's prices has gone up significantly over the years, whereas their quality has not. I don't mind coming here for a quick meal during my lunch break, but for the prices & their so-so quality doesn't make it worth it for me to return unless my co-workers wants to eat here.

Heidi C.

Ordered #2 spicy sate noodle soup. The food came out quick and was super flavorful. The location has plenty of parking spaces and it is across from Marshall's. I thought their menu was affordable judging that lots of food places are charging $16 for a plate of food. I can't speak for all dishes on the menu but the one I had was good. It was a lot so I had to take it to-go. You can't see in the picture but there was a lot of meat hidden in my broth as it comes with flat noodle and lemon. Super tasty and will come here again. Note: This dish has peanuts.
